Output 589ece7aae987b318634df682b20bd31b255885b498de26ea485f35a73147ea5:1

value
21594650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b40572d581401cc45d967aeb4a3aa6538ef9157 OP_EQUAL
address
38YugPZd4ZddHFbcJgBvJZmk2zb3E1zrRc
transaction
589ece7aae987b318634df682b20bd31b255885b498de26ea485f35a73147ea5
spent
true